Code Velocity
AI za preduzeća

Životni ciklus modela Amazon Bedrock: Razumevanje tranzicija

·4 min čitanja·AWS·Originalni izvor
Podeli
Dijagram koji ilustruje tri stanja životnog ciklusa modela Amazon Bedrock: Aktivno, Nasleđeno i Kraj životnog veka (EOL).

Upravljanje životnim ciklusima AI: Snalaženje u tranzicijama modela Amazon Bedrock

Brza evolucija veštačke inteligencije znači da se osnovni modeli (FM) stalno ažuriraju poboljšanim mogućnostima, unapređenom tačnošću i jačim sigurnosnim funkcijama. Za programere i preduzeća koja grade AI aplikacije na Amazon Bedrock-u, razumevanje i upravljanje životnim ciklusom modela je od najveće važnosti za obezbeđivanje kontinuiranog rada i iskorištavanje najnovijih dostignuća. Proaktivno planiranje nije samo korisno; ono je ključno za sprečavanje prekida i držanje vaših AI rešenja na čelu.

Amazon Bedrock redovno objavljuje nove FM verzije, od kojih svaka donosi značajna poboljšanja. Ovaj članak, prilagođen čitaocima Code Velocity, detaljno objašnjava životni ciklus modela Amazon Bedrock, opisujući različita stanja, novu funkciju proširenog pristupa i praktične strategije za nesmetanu migraciju aplikacija. Razumevanjem ove dinamike, možete pouzdano upravljati tranzicijama modela i održavati robustne AI aplikacije visokih performansi.

Snalaženje u stanjima životnog ciklusa modela Amazon Bedrock

Svaki osnovni model ponuđen na Amazon Bedrock-u postoji u jednom od tri različita stanja životnog ciklusa: Aktivno, Nasleđeno ili Kraj životnog veka (EOL). Ova stanja, vidljiva kako u Amazon Bedrock konzoli, tako i putem API odgovora (npr. putem GetFoundationModel ili ListFoundationModels poziva), određuju nivo podrške modela, dostupnost i očekivani životni vek. Razumevanje svakog stanja je kamen temeljac efikasnog upravljanja AI aplikacijama.

Evo pregleda šta svako stanje podrazumeva:

StanjeOpisKljučne implikacije
AKTIVNOModeli dobijaju kontinuirano održavanje, ažuriranja i ispravke grešaka od svojih provajdera. Oni predstavljaju trenutnu generaciju podržanih osnovnih modela (FM).Potpuna podrška za zaključivanje putem API-ja (InvokeModel, Converse), prilagođavanje (ako je podržano) i mogućnost za povećanje kvota putem AWS Service Quotas.
NASLEĐENOProvajder modela je prebacio model, signalizirajući njegovo eventualno povlačenje. Korisnici dobijaju obaveštenje najmanje 6 meseci unapred pre EOL-a.Postojeći korisnici mogu nastaviti, ali novi pristup može biti ograničen za nove korisnike ili neaktivne naloge. Kreiranje novog obezbeđenog protoka postaje nedostupno, a prilagođavanje se može suočiti sa ograničenjima. Uključuje fazu 'Javni prošireni pristup' za modele sa EOL datumom nakon 1. februara 2026.
KRAJ ŽIVOTNOG VEKA (EOL)Model je dostigao svoju završnu fazu i potpuno je nedostupan. Sva podrška prestaje i više se ne može koristiti za zaključivanje.API zahtevi ka EOL modelima će propasti. Zahteva proaktivnu migraciju korisnika na alternativne modele pre EOL datuma. AWS ne vrši automatsku migraciju.

Aktivni modeli su osnova za tekući razvoj i produkcijske radne procese. U potpunosti su podržani, dobijaju sva najnovija poboljšanja i preporučeni su izbor za nove implementacije.

Stanje Nasleđeno je kritičan period za planiranje. Služi kao jasan signal za početak procene i pripreme za migraciju. AWS obezbeđuje da korisnici imaju najmanje šest meseci da planiraju svoj prelazak sa Nasleđenog modela pre nego što on dostigne EOL, pružajući dovoljno vremena za testiranje i implementaciju novih rešenja. Za modele sa EOL datumom nakon 1. februara 2026. godine, uvodi se dodatna faza nazvana Javni prošireni pristup unutar perioda Nasleđeno. Nakon minimuma od tri meseca u stanju Nasleđeno, model ulazi u ovu fazu proširenog pristupa, omogućavajući aktivnim korisnicima da nastave da ga koriste još najmanje tri meseca do EOL-a. Tokom ovog vremena, međutim, zahtevi za povećanje kvote za nasleđeni model se generalno ne odobravaju, naglašavajući važnost planiranja budućeg kapaciteta.

Konačno, stanje Kraj životnog veka (EOL) je definitivno. Kada model dostigne EOL, postaje potpuno neupotrebljiv. Aplikacije koje se i dalje oslanjaju na EOL model će odmah prestati sa radom, naglašavajući apsolutnu neophodnost završetka migracije pre ovog datuma. AWS ne pruža automatsku migraciju, stavljajući odgovornost isključivo na korisnika da ažurira svoj aplikativni kod.

Strateško planiranje migracije sa proširenim pristupom

Efikasno upravljanje životnim ciklusom modela Amazon Bedrock zavisi od strateškog planiranja migracije, posebno u vezi sa stanjem Nasleđeno i funkcijama proširenog pristupa. Strukturirani vremenski okvir tranzicije — najmanje 12 meseci dostupnosti nakon lansiranja i minimum 6 meseci u stanju Nasleđeno pre EOL-a — osmišljen je da obezbedi predvidivost i minimizira prekide za preduzeća koja koriste osnovne modele.

Tokom faze Nasleđeno, novi period Javni prošireni pristup nudi ključni prozor za aktivne korisnike. Omogućava kontinuiran rad, istovremeno olakšavajući postepeniji prelazak na novije modele. Međutim, važno je napomenuti da, iako je pristup održan, novi obezbeđeni protok po jedinicama modela postaje nedostupan za Nasleđene modele, a zahtevi za povećanje kvote za ove modele se obično ne odobravaju tokom proširenog pristupa. Stoga je precizno predviđanje vaših potreba za kapacitetom znatno unapred, pre nego što model uđe u ovu fazu, ključno za izbegavanje degradacije usluge.

Razmatranja o cenama takođe dolaze u obzir tokom proširenog pristupa. Dobavljači modela mogu korigovati cene za modele u ovoj fazi. AWS je posvećen transparentnosti, osiguravajući da se sve planirane promene cena saopšte u početnom najavi nasleđa i pre nego što stupe na snagu, sprečavajući neočekivane troškove. Korisnici sa postojećim privatnim ugovorima o cenama direktno sa dobavljačima modela ili oni koji koriste obezbeđeni protok zadržaće svoje trenutne uslove, štiteći postojeća ulaganja i ugovorne sporazume. Ovaj slojevit pristup stanju Nasleđeno pruža fleksibilnost istovremeno snažno podstičući pravovremenu migraciju kako bi se osiguralo da aplikacije imaju koristi od najnovijih, potpuno podržanih modela. Za preduzeća koja žele da optimizuju svoje operativne troškove i performanse na Bedrock-u, razumevanje ovih nijansi je ključno. Za više uvida o upravljanju troškovima u AI, istražite upravljanje troškovima AI sa Amazon Bedrock projektima.

Obezbeđivanje nesmetanih tranzicija: Komunikacija i najbolje prakse

Uspešna migracija sa nasleđenog modela Amazon Bedrock na noviju verziju u velikoj meri zavisi od pravovremene komunikacije i disciplinovanog pristupa planiranju i izvršenju. AWS koristi robustan komunikacioni proces kako bi osigurao da su korisnici dobro informisani o predstojećim promenama stanja modela.

Korisnici dobijaju sveobuhvatna obaveštenja najmanje šest meseci pre datuma EOL-a modela, obično kada on pređe u stanje Nasleđeno. Ove komunikacije detaljno opisuju model koji se povlači, važne datume, dostupnost proširenog pristupa i tačan datum EOL-a. Kako bi se osiguralo da ova kritična upozorenja dođu do pravih aktera, AWS koristi više kanala:

  • Obaveštenja putem e-pošte: Šalju se na e-mail adresu glavnog korisnika vašeg naloga i određenim alternativnim kontaktima (operacije, bezbednost, naplata).
  • AWS Health Dashboard: Pruža centralizovan pregled svih planiranih promena i potencijalnih uticaja.
  • Upozorenja Amazon Bedrock konzole: Direktna obaveštenja unutar interfejsa usluge.
  • Programski API pristup: Omogućava automatizovano praćenje statusa životnog ciklusa modela.

Imperativ je redovno verifikovati i konfigurisati kontakt e-mail adrese vašeg AWS naloga putem AWS stranice naloga. Pored toga, AWS User Notifications konzola omogućava vam da dodate više primalaca ili konfigurišete alternativne kanale isporuke, kao što su Slack ili interne liste distribucije, obezbeđujući da nijedna vitalna informacija ne bude propuštena. Provera da e-mailovi sa health@aws.com nisu filtrirani je takođe ključan korak.

Kada je reč o strategijama migracije i najboljim praksama, rano planiranje je neophodno. Čim model uđe u stanje 'Nasleđeno', započnite proces migracije:

  1. Faza procene: Temeljno procenite svoje trenutno oslanjanje na nasleđeni model. Identifikujte sve aplikacije, radne tokove i integracije koje zavise od njega. Analizirajte tipične obrasce zahteva, metrike performansi i specifična ponašanja ili izlaze na koje se vaše aplikacije oslanjaju. Ovo duboko razumevanje čini osnovu za vašu migraciju.
  2. Faza istraživanja: Istražite preporučeni zamenski model(e) ili alternativne FM-ove dostupne na Amazon Bedrock-u. Razumite njihove mogućnosti, kako se razlikuju od nasleđenog modela i sve nove funkcije koje bi mogle poboljšati vaše aplikacije. Obratite posebnu pažnju na regionalnu dostupnost i sve promene u API krajnjim tačkama ili formatima ulaza/izlaza.
  3. Testiranje i validacija: Pre pune implementacije, rigorozno testirajte novi model sa vašim postojećim podacima i slučajevima upotrebe. Procenite njegove performanse, tačnost i sigurnost u odnosu na referentne vrednosti uspostavljene tokom vaše procene. Sprovedite A/B testiranje, ako je moguće, da biste uporedili efikasnost novog modela sa nasleđenim.
  4. Ažuriranja koda i integracija: Modifikujte kod svoje aplikacije da biste integrisali novi model. Ovo može uključivati ažuriranje API poziva, strategija inženjeringa upita ili logike post-obrade. Osigurajte da vaša infrastruktura može da podnese zahteve novog modela i da su vaše kvote usluga prilagođene u skladu sa tim.
  5. Postepeno uvođenje i praćenje: Implementirajte strategiju faznog uvođenja za novi model. Počnite sa malim procentom saobraćaja ili nekritičnom aplikacijom, postepeno povećavajući izloženost uz kontinuirano praćenje performansi, stope grešaka i povratnih informacija korisnika.

Pridržavanjem ovih najboljih praksi, možete olakšati nesmetanu i kontrolisanu tranziciju, minimizirajući potencijalne prekide i osiguravajući da vaše AI aplikacije nastavljaju da pružaju vrednost. Iskorištavanje strateških saradnji, kao što su one između AWS-a i NVIDIA-e, takođe može ubrzati usvajanje AI tokom celog životnog ciklusa.

Proaktivno upravljanje za kontinuirani rad AI

Dinamična priroda AI modela znači da su životni ciklusi osnovnih modela konstanta u pejzažu programera. Za preduzeća koja se oslanjaju na Amazon Bedrock, razumevanje i aktivno upravljanje ovim tranzicijama nije samo tehnički zadatak, već strateški imperativ. Razumevanjem nijansi stanja Aktivno, Nasleđeno i Kraj životnog veka, i iskorištavanjem strukturisane komunikacije i perioda proširenog pristupa koje pruža AWS, organizacije mogu osigurati da njihove AI aplikacije ostanu otporne, performantne i kontinuirano ažurirane.

Proaktivna procena, pedantno planiranje i rigorozno testiranje su stubovi uspešne strategije migracije. Integrisanjem ovih najboljih praksi u vaš operativni okvir, možete ublažiti rizike, prihvatati inovacije i osigurati da vaša AI ulaganja na Amazon Bedrock-u dosledno pružaju poslovnu vrednost bez prekida. Održavanje konkurentske prednosti u brzo razvijajućem AI pejzažu je ključno za upravljanje životnim ciklusom modela.

Često postavljana pitanja

What are the three main states of an Amazon Bedrock model and what do they signify?
Amazon Bedrock models transition through three crucial lifecycle states: Active, Legacy, and End-of-Life (EOL). An 'Active' model receives continuous maintenance, updates, and bug fixes, and is fully supported for inference, customization (if applicable), and quota increases. When a model moves to 'Legacy,' it signifies that a newer version or alternative is available, and customers are advised to plan migration. During this period, existing users can continue, but new access might be restricted, and customization capabilities can be limited. The 'EOL' state means the model is completely inaccessible across all AWS Regions, requiring prior migration to avoid application disruption. Understanding these states is vital for managing AI applications effectively on Amazon Bedrock.
How does the 'Legacy' state impact Amazon Bedrock users, especially regarding the 'Public Extended Access' period?
When an Amazon Bedrock model enters the 'Legacy' state, users are given at least six months' notice before its End-of-Life (EOL) date, providing critical time for migration planning. During this period, existing customers can typically continue using the model, though new customers or inactive accounts might face access restrictions. For models with EOL dates after February 1, 2026, the 'Legacy' state includes a 'Public Extended Access' phase, lasting at least three months after an initial minimum of three months in Legacy. During this extended period, active users retain access, but quota increase requests may not be approved, and pricing might be adjusted. Customers are always notified of these changes to facilitate a smooth transition away from the legacy model.
What happens when an Amazon Bedrock foundation model reaches its End-of-Life (EOL) date?
Upon reaching its End-of-Life (EOL) date, an Amazon Bedrock foundation model becomes entirely inaccessible across all AWS Regions for most customers. Any API requests targeting an EOL model will fail, rendering applications that still rely on it non-functional. AWS does not automatically migrate applications; customers are solely responsible for updating their application code to use alternative, supported models *before* the EOL date. While special arrangements for continued access might exist between specific customers and providers, this is generally not the case for the broader user base. Proactive migration is therefore a critical step to ensure the uninterrupted operation of AI applications built on Amazon Bedrock.
How does AWS communicate changes in the Amazon Bedrock model lifecycle to its users?
AWS employs a multi-channel communication strategy to inform customers about Amazon Bedrock model state changes, particularly when a model transitions to 'Legacy' status (six months before EOL). Notifications are sent via email, displayed on the AWS Health Dashboard, and presented as alerts within the Amazon Bedrock console. Programmatic access to model lifecycle information is also available through the API. To ensure receipt of these critical updates, customers must verify and configure their account contact email addresses, including root user and alternate contacts (operations, security, billing). Additionally, the AWS User Notifications console allows for adding more recipients or delivery channels like Slack or email distribution lists, ensuring timely and comprehensive awareness of upcoming changes.
What are the recommended strategies and best practices for migrating applications to newer Amazon Bedrock models?
Migrating applications to newer Amazon Bedrock models requires proactive planning and a structured approach. Best practices include starting planning as soon as a model enters the 'Legacy' state. Begin with an 'Assessment Phase' to identify all applications dependent on the legacy model, analyze request patterns, and understand critical output behaviors. Follow this with a 'Research Phase' to thoroughly investigate the recommended replacement model, assessing its capabilities, differences, new features, and regional availability. It's crucial to update application code, validate performance, and confirm that service quotas can handle the expected volume with the new model. This systematic approach ensures a smooth transition with minimal disruption, leveraging the enhanced capabilities of newer foundation models.
Are there any pricing considerations during the extended access period for Amazon Bedrock models?
Yes, pricing may be adjusted by the model provider during the extended access period for Amazon Bedrock models. However, AWS ensures transparency by notifying customers in the initial legacy announcement and before any subsequent price changes take effect, preventing surprise retroactive increases. Customers with existing private pricing agreements directly with model providers or those utilizing provisioned throughput will continue operating under their established pricing terms throughout the extended access period. This policy is designed to protect those who have made specific financial arrangements or investments in dedicated capacity, ensuring predictability and stability despite the model's transition toward End-of-Life.

Будите у току

Примајте најновије AI вести на имејл.

Podeli